Targets:
DSC2
Research Area:
Developmental Biology
Application:
IHC-P
Reactivity:
Human
Host:
Rabbit
Clonality:
Polyclonal
Isotype:
IgG
Immunogen:
Synthetic peptide (18-aa) derived from the N-terminal extracellular region of human Desmocollin-2 protein
Conjugation:
Unconjugated
Purification:
Affinity Chromatography
Concentration:
0.25 mg/ml
UniProt:
Q02487
Homology:
Synthetic peptide sequence shows 66.7% homology to rodent sequence
Storage Buffer:
PBS, pH 7.2, 0.1% Sodium Azide
Storage Temperature:
-20°C
